    We are a couple of retired people living in France 70 km south of Bordeaux in an 18th century renovated farm located nearby a little village. The property has 5,000 acres of meadows and about 20,000 acres of forest (mainly oaks and beeches) and our goal is to maintain this unique place of nature and life with as much respect as possible. Outside work related to forest care is of primary importance for us.
    The house is very large (5 bedrooms, 3 bathrooms, swimming pool), designed in such a way that visitors can have their own private spaces. We are fluent in both French (native) and English. We leave with our two female border collie dogs, Perle (6 years) and Tara (1 year).

    Help

    We expect travelers to participate in forestry and gardening. Specifically, as forest wood is used to heat the house in winter time, we have proceed to ahem a number of trees to be cut down and chopped. Logs must must now be brought back from the forest to the metairie (using a quad-towed trailer), chopped (an electric wood splitter safe and secure is available on site), and stored. Travelers are also expected to contribute to other outside maintenance activities such as maintaining forest alleys and fence, care of fruit trees and plants, maintenance of swimming pool, ...

    Accommodation

    Visitors will live in a separate part of the Metairie including a 60 square-meter two-room apartment (one room with a king size bed, the other with a sofa and a desk) with private bathroom and toilets, and a private entrance. Meals will be provided shared with the hosts.

    What else ...

    Bicycles are available for discovering the immediate surroundings and to visit the village. As our place is located near Bordeaux, vineyards may be visited. The Bordeaux city is reachable with train (1 hour), the Atlantic ocean is 2 hours of driving away and the Pyrénées mountains 1.5 hours aways. Southwest is very famous for its friendly and warm atmosphere and travelers will have the opportunity to attend local activities, festivals and meetings.
